Buscar

Avaliação I Introdução ao Desenvolvimento de Sistemas Web

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 5 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

1.  A rede mundial de computadores, conhecida como internet, é composta por uma infinidade de 
elementos. Os computadores são os mais óbvios, já que os utilizamos todos os dias, mas você 
já pensou o que existe outros itens além desse. Sobre o exposto, classifique V para as 
sentenças verdadeiras e F para as falsas: 
 
( ) O protoco TCP/IP (Tranmission Control Protocol/Internet Protocol) é o principal protocolo 
de envio e recebimento de dados. Ele permite a comunicação entre aplicações em 
computadores de redes distintas. 
( ) Em uma rede TCP/IP, os equipamentos devem ter um endereçamento único, para que eles 
possam ser identificados. 
( ) Os endereços dos computadores são formados por nomes alfanuméricos, para direcionar 
os dados pela internet. 
( ) Os endereços na internet são atribuídos através do método conhecido como DNS (Domain 
Name System). 
 
Assinale a alternativa que apresenta a sequência CORRETA: 
 
 a) F - V - F - V. 
 b) V - F - F - V. 
 c)  V - V - V - F. 
 d) V - V - F - V. 
 
2.  Uma das aplicações que mais contribuiu para o aumento do número de usuários na internet foi 
o navegador web. A partir da criação da www (world wide web), do http (hyper text transfer 
protocol) e do html (hyper text markup language), era possível navegar nas páginas e acessar 
conteúdo on-line. No que se refere à essa importante evolução que ocorreu na internet, 
classifique V para as sentenças verdadeiras e F para as falsas: 
 
( ) Antes da criação da www, o e-mail era a aplicação mais utilizada na internet. 
( ) O html é o protocolo que permite o tráfego das páginas através da internet. 
( ) O http possibilita que páginas html sejam acessadas em um navegador e está situado no 
topo da pilha dos protocolos TCP/IP. 
( ) Tanto o html quanto o http foram criados no CERN pelo pesquisador Tim Berners-Lee. 
 
Agora, assinale a alternativa que apresenta a sequência CORRETA: 
 
 a) V - V - F - F. 
 b) V - F - F - V. 
 c)  F - V - F - V. 
 d) V - F - V - V. 
 
3.  Para que as páginas apareçam corretamente em seu navegador web, a combinação de diversas 
tecnologias com responsabilidades distintas tanto no cliente quanto no servidor se faz 
necessária. Com relação às tecnologias que dão suporte às páginas web, analise as sentenças a
seguir: 
 
I- O HTML é a linguagem de descrição que permite definir a natureza dos elementos de uma 
página web, como, por exemplo, imagens, tabelas, títulos etc. 
II- O CSS é uma linguagem cujo objetivo é a decoração das páginas html. É através do CSS que 
todas as imagens de uma página são definidas. 
III- O JavaScript é uma linguagem de servidor que permite adicionar interatividades às páginas 
HTML. 
IV- A função do DHTML é permitir que uma nova versão de determinada página possa aparecer 
no navegador web, sem a necessidade de enviá-la por completo ao servidor. 
 
Agora, assinale a alternativa CORRETA: 
 
 a) As sentenças II e III estão corretas. 
 b) As sentenças I e II estão corretas. 
 c)  As sentenças I, III e IV estão corretas. 
 d) As sentenças I e IV estão corretas. 
 
4.  Quando se trabalha com programação, as ferramentas são essenciais, já que disponibilizam 
para o programador uma série de recursos que serão utilizados a fim de agilizar o processo de 
desenvolvimento. Com relação às ferramentas de desenvolvimento web, analise as sentenças a 
seguir: 
 
I- O ISS serve para implantar e gerenciar sites da web e aplicações em grandes servidores web a 
partir de um local central. 
II- CSS, HTML e Javascript são linguagens de programação Client Side. 
III- APS e JSP não são consideradas linguagens de programação dinâmicas. 
IV- Notepad ++ não pode ser utilizado para desenvolvimento WEB. 
 
Assinale a alternativa CORRETA: 
 
 a) As sentenças I, II e IV estão corretas. 
 b) As sentenças III e IV estão corretas. 
 c)  As sentenças I, II e III estão corretas. 
 d) As sentenças I e II estão corretas. 
 
5.  O termo acessibilidade significa incluir a pessoa com deficiência na participação de atividades 
com o uso de produtos, serviços e informações (BRASIL, 2013). Com relação à internet, 
acessibilidade refere-se principalmente às recomendações do WCAG (World Content 
Accessibility Guide) e do W3C e, no caso do Governo Brasileiro, ao e-MAG (Modelo de 
Acessibilidade em Governo Eletrônico). Com relação as sugestões de acessibilidade, classifique 
V para as sentenças verdadeiras e F para as falsas: 
 
( ) Para pessoas com deficiência visual, pode-se utilizar a funcionalidade de texto alternativo. 
( ) Pessoas com limitação física podem usar o teclado no lugar do mouse, ou a fala quando 
não conseguem utilizar o teclado. 
( ) Pessoas com deficiência auditivas não precisam de tratamento diferenciado, pois 
conseguem ler as instruções. 
( ) O W3C Web Accessibility Initiative (WAI) define o que precisa ou não ter acessibilidade, pois 
nem todas as interfaces precisam. 
 
Assinale a alternativa que apresenta a sequência CORRETA: 
 
FONTE: Disponível em: <http://www.brasil.gov.br/acessibilidade>. Acesso em: 15 set. 2017. 
 
 a) V - F - F - V. 
 b) V - V - F - F. 
 c)  F - V - V - F. 
 d) F - F - V - F. 
 
6.  A internet demorou aproximadamente 40 anos para se transformar no que conhecemos hoje, 
apresentando inúmeras evoluções tecnológicas e conceituais desde seu surgimento como 
ARPANET. No que se refere às evoluções tecnológicas e conceituais da internet, assinale a 
alternativa CORRETA: 
 
 a) A ARPANET, devido a questões de desempenho, fez a migração do protocolo TCP/IP para o 
protocolo NCP. 
 b) A estratégia de incorporar protocolos de internet em um sistema operacional com suporte 
para a comunidade militar foi um dos elementos-chave para o sucesso da internet. 
 c)  O surgimento da NSFNET foi marcado por uma política que inicialmente excluía usuários 
domésticos da rede. 
 d) Uma das principais dificuldades na evolução das tecnologias que dão suporte à internet foi 
sua propagação para o software host. 
 
7.  O HTML é uma linguagem de formatação de hypertexto que usa tags de marcação para 
determinar o tipo e o posicionamento dos elementos em uma página web. Com relação ao 
HTML e às páginas web, analise as sentenças a seguir: 
 
I- As tags HTML são comandos de formatação que são executados e interpretados pelo servidor 
web para exibir as páginas web. 
II- Todas as tags HTML trabalham com pares para o fechamento. 
III- A tag <br> sempre é seguida da tag </br>, que representa o seu fechamento. 
IV- Entre as tags <body> e </body> estão contidos os elementos visíveis da página HTML. 
 
Assinale a alternativa CORRETA: 
 
 a) As sentenças I e III estão corretas. 
 b) Somente a sentença IV está correta. 
 c)  As sentenças I, II e III estão corretas. 
 d) As sentenças I, III e IV estão corretas. 
 
8.  O desenvolvimento generalizado de LANs (Local Area Networks) ou redes locais, PCs e 
estações de trabalho na década de 1980, auxiliou o nascimento e o crescimento da internet. 
Vários foram os avanços nessa área. Sobre os avanços ocorridos nas décadas de 1970 e 1980 
com relação à internet, analise as sentenças a seguir: 
 
I- Bob Metcalfe, enquanto trabalhava na Xerox PARC, desenvolveu a tecnologia Ethernet. 
II- Kleinrock publicou o primeiro livro sobre a internet e redes LANs, na qual discorria sobre a 
complexidade dos protocolos. Assim, ocorreu a difusão do conhecimento de redes de 
computação de pacotes. 
III- O protocolo chamado TCP foi desenvolvido por Vint Cerf e Bob Kahn. Esse protocolo 
forneceu todos os serviços de transporte e expedição na internet. 
 
Assinale a alternativa CORRETA: 
 
 a) As sentenças II e III estão corretas. 
 b) Somente a sentença III está correta. 
 c)  As sentenças I e III estão corretas. 
 d) Somente a sentença I está correta. 
 
9.Para o funcionamento das páginas web, sejam elas dinâmicas ou estáticas, uma das peças 
mais importantes é o servidor web. Sua função primordial é responder às requisições dos 
clientes e entregar o conteúdo html para eles. Com relação aos servidores web, classifique V 
para as sentenças verdadeiras e F para as falsas: 
 
( ) O Apache é um dos servidores web mais utilizados em todo o mundo, e é responsável 
normalmente pela execução de tecnologias Microsoft. 
( ) O IIS (Internet Information Services) é o servidor web mais utilizado quando se trata de 
tecnologia ASP.NET. 
( ) Em um servidor web que trabalha com PHP, o processamento do código fonte ocorre 
somente no navegador do cliente. 
( ) Em um servidor web que trabalha com tecnologias server side, o código fonte é interpretado 
no servidor para que um código html seja gerado e disponibilizado ao cliente que fez a 
requisição. 
( ) A Apache Software Foundation atualmente é responsável por diversos projetos de código 
aberto, além do próprio servidor web. 
 
Agora, assinale a alternativa que apresenta a sequência CORRETA: 
 
 a) V - F - F - V - F. 
 b) F - V - F - V - V. 
 c)  F - V - V - F - V. 
 d) V - F - V - V - V. 
 
10. As linguagens de programação web são utilizadas especificamente para o desenvolvimento das
camadas de apresentação e de lógica de negócio de websites, portais e aplicações web em 
geral. São diversas as linguagens existentes. Sobre essas linguagens, classifique V para as 
sentenças verdadeiras e F para as falsas: 
 
( ) A HTML é utilizada para a descrição das páginas Web. Ela também é chamada de 
linguagem de marcação. 
( ) A XTML é uma variante da XML e usa a sintaxe da HTML. 
( ) A CSS pode incluir em suas páginas cores, layouts e fontes diferentes, além de tamanho 
diferenciados de telas. 
 
Assinale a alternativa que apresenta a sequência CORRETA: 
 
 a) V - F - V. 
 b) V - V - F. 
 c)  F - V - F. 
 d) V - F - F.

Continue navegando